I noticed yesterday for the first time i was able to swing the outdrive left and right with my hand manually fairly easily -the steering wheel obviously moved in concert with this action I did grease all the bearings this year and prior to this i dont remeber being able to move it easily at all, any thoughts is this a good or bad thing.

Re: alpha gen 2 outdrive

If the wheel is turning with the movements, you're fine. Things will loosen up as wear develops throughout the steering system, from the helm, to the cable, to the tiller arm bushings, to the piviots on the transome assy.
Keep everything well lubed, and life is grand.
It is far better than things getting harder to move.
